GHOTKI: Sardar Muhammad Baksh, who had tendered his resignation to Sindh Assembly a few days ago, has been nominated by Pakistan People’s Party (PPP) for NA-205 by-poll in Ghotki.

PPP Chairman Bilawal Bhutto Zardari had himself proposed name of Sardar Muhammad Baksh for the purpose.

The by-polls are taking place after the death of Narcotics Minister and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) leader Sardar Ali Mahar.

It may be noted that the prime minister last week visited Ghotki to condole the death of Mahar.

During the visit, the premier had assured the Mahar family that he won’t let PPP ‘rig’ the by-polls when Ali Gohar Mahar feared that the PPP might rig the upcoming by-election.

However, his visit didn’t sit down well with the Election Commission of Pakistan (ECP), which put the PM on a notice for violating the ECP’s code of conduct.

The notice issued to the PM had stated that “being a member of the parliament and holding the chair of the prime minister, you [Imran] were fully aware of the announcement schedule of the by-election … which requires that you cannot visit the constituency in any manner.”

It further asked the PM to explain his position within a week of receiving the notice, further warning that disciplinary action could be taken against him if he fails to do so.

According to the letter issued by the chief election body, a complaint against the visit was registered by Abdul Bari Pitafi, a candidate from the constituency, who pointed out that PM Imran’s visit to Ghotki was “in violation with the ECP code of conduct as the schedule for the by-election has already been notified”.
